The Future of Education: Trends and Innovations to Watch

On January 29, 2026
The Future of Education: Trends and Innovations to Watch

Introduction

Education is a cornerstone of society, underpinning personal development and economic growth. As we move further into the 21st century, the landscape of education is changing rapidly due to technological advances, evolving pedagogical methods, and shifting societal needs. Understanding these changes is vital, as they not only affect students and educators but also have significant implications for economies and communities.

Current Trends in Education

One of the most notable trends is the integration of technology in the classroom. Tools such as artificial intelligence (AI), virtual reality (VR), and online learning platforms are transforming traditional teaching methods. For instance, AI can provide personalised learning experiences tailored to each student’s pace and style, while VR can offer immersive experiences that enhance understanding of complex subjects like history and science.

Additionally, the COVID-19 pandemic has accelerated the shift to online learning, leading to a broader acceptance of hybrid models that combine in-person and virtual instruction. This flexibility is not only appealing to students but also prepares them for a more digital workforce.

Impacts on Students and Educators

With the rise of online education, students across various demographics have access to a wealth of information and resources. This democratisation of education empowers learners who may not have had access to traditional education opportunities. However, it also raises concerns about equity, as not all students have equal access to technology or a conducive learning environment at home.

Moreover, educators are required to adapt to these changes, often needing to acquire new skills to effectively deliver content online. Professional development programmes focusing on tech integration are becoming essential for teachers aiming to enhance their instructional methods.

Looking Ahead

Looking forward, the education sector is expected to continue evolving. Experts predict that personalised learning will become more prevalent, driven by advancements in data analytics and AI. Collaborations between educational institutions and technology companies may also grow, enhancing the resources available for both teachers and students.

Conclusion

The future of education is undeniably intertwined with the advancement of technology and innovative teaching methods. As society navigates these changes, it is crucial for stakeholders—from educators to policymakers—to ensure that the benefits of these innovations are accessible to all. By fostering an inclusive educational environment, we can equip the next generation with the skills and knowledge they need to thrive in an increasingly complex world.
